It uses a proprietary card deck of 134 quality and long lasting plastic coated cards composed of 4 different primary "SUITS" with image color schemes of solid red, solid black, and solid blue, and a wild suit consisting of mostly solid green images but fewer in number than the "straight" suits of red, black, and blue.
In addition the deck contains a smaller but very important contingent of cards containing both "POWER" ACTION cards and "ATTACK" ACTION cards that imparts to the player a hightened sense of engaging in tactical combat and strategic warfare against all the other players. However - that being true, there will also be situations and appropriate times when you will find it necessary to join and plot with some other player(s) to coordinate your plays as a team in an attempt and effort to try to frustrate or restrain any further gains and advances by the Front Runner(s). This is why "KingMaker" can be called a card game of shifting alliances.
The game is played out on a game board that has strategic play areas in which players elect to play their cards during each round of cards.
